/**
* {@code AbstractUnimplementedQueue} provides a base class for implementing reactive operation fusion queues in a
* framework agnostic way. RxJava and Reactor both have the concept of a "simple queue", which lacks most of the
* complexity of {@code java.util.Queue}, however, these interfaces are not interoperable when writing shared code.
*
* This class implements the unused (not "simple") parts {@code java.util.Queue} such that they throw
* {@code UnsupportedOperationException} so that subclasses only have to implement the "simple" parts.
* @param T
*/
public abstract class AbstractUnimplementedQueue implements Queue {
private final String NOT_SUPPORTED_MESSAGE = "Although " + getClass().getSimpleName() +
" implements Queue it is purely internal and only guarantees support for poll/clear/size/isEmpty." +
" Instances shouldn't be used/exposed as Queue outside of RxGrpc operators.";
